Why Nobody Teaches You Financial Education? How Come Formal Education Won't Even Touch on How To Deal With Money...
We all deal with money and money-related issues every day. Think about it, the overwhelming majority of our decisions are related directly or indirectly to money, affordability, value and the like. Money decisions correspond to our life styles, standards of living and many other off-shots of money.
Have you ever noticed how years in education, school, college or university, would not even touch on money matters. We get vague concepts of investments, insurance, debt yet we hardly ever understand them. Seemingly, education does not include the one element that is an integral part of our lives, and guess what, even part of our death (taxes, estate etc.)!
Way underrated, financial education (FQ) as a concept does not even feature in common media, like say IQ does…We are blindly focused on the acquisition of facts and information, skills and degrees, licenses and titles yet have no real knowledge of how money works (FQ)!
The traditional path towards a degree or a skilled vocation makes most people dependent on a paycheque. In most cases the pursuit of these degrees, licenses and titles also entail long term debts afterwards.
Can you relate to long working hours just to pay the bills, mortgage etc. Can you relate to having more expenses when salary is up? Can you relate to how lack of planning of investments, taxation and insurance may come to haunt you sometime in life?
